Best Quotes about Mind
Let me not to the marriage of true minds admit impediments. Love is not love which alters when it alteration finds, or bends with the remover to remove.
Shakespeare, William
Every goal, every action, every thought, every feeling one experiences, whether it be consciously or unconsciously known, is an attempt to increase one's level of peace of mind.
Madwed, Sidney
It stands to the everlasting credit of science that by acting on the human mind it has overcome man's insecurity before himself and before nature.
Einstein, Albert
I've got to have a place where I can find peace of mind.
Diana, Princess of Wales
The man who acquires the ability to take full possession of his own mind may take possession of anything else to which he justly entitled.
Carnegie, Andrew
I am not a disbeliever in those who have told me they went to bed in the evening with an unsolved problem on their mind and woke up in the morning to find, waiting for them there in their consciousness, the correct answer.
Hanson, Dr. Jean
The Brain is wider than the sky-.
Dickinson, Emily
There's nobody out there. It's all in here.
Pancoast, Mal
Money spent on the mind is never spent in vain.
Proverb
Mind is the Master--power that molds and makes, and Man is Mind, and ever more he takes the Tool of Thought, and shaping what he wills, brings forth a thousand joys, a thousand ills--He thinks in secret and it comes to pass; Environment is but his looking-glass.
Allen, James
The human brain must continue to frame the problems for the electronic machine to solve.
Sarnoff, David
What is a demanding pleasure that demands the use of ones mind! Not in the sense of problem solving, but in the sense of exercising discrimination, judgment, awareness.
Rand, Ayn
The empires of the futures are the empires of the mind.
Churchill, Winston
A mind grows by what it feeds on.
Holland, Josiah Gilbert
The beauty of the human mind is that any decision that is made can be unmade.
Hendricks, Gay
Texas is not a state -- it's a state of mind.
Steinbeck, John
The direct effect on our mind is achieved by the words, the text, the thought, which arouse consideration. Our will is directly affected by the super-objective, by other objectives, by a through line of action. Our feelings are directly worked upon by tempo-rhythm.
Stanislavisky, Konstantin
The closed mind, if closed long enough, can be opened by nothing short of dynamite.
Johnson, Gerald W.
I was trying to daydream, but my mind kept wandering.
Wright, Steven
The mind is so rarely disturbed, but that the company of friend will restore it to some degree of tranquility and sedateness.
Smith, Adam
Sense is a line, the mind is a circle. Sense is like a line which is the flux of a point running out from itself, but intellect like a circle that keeps within itself.
Cudworth, Ralph J.
The fundamental fact about the Greek was that he had to use his mind. The ancient priests had said, Thus far and no farther. We set the limits of thought. The Greek said, All things are to be examined and called into question. There are no limits set on thought.
Hamilton, Edith
The mind is the result of the torments the flesh undergoes or inflicts upon itself.
Cioran, E. M.
All this sensory input, which begins in the brain, has its effect throughout the body.
Cousins, Norman
One dull pencil is worth two sharp minds.
The ability to be in the present moment is a major component of mental wellness.
Maslow, Abraham H.
He who has a mind to do mischief will always find a pretense.
Syrus, Publilius
I can do something else besides stuff a ball through a hoop. My biggest resource is my mind.
Abdul-Jabbar, Kareem
A mind at peace, a mind centered and not focused on harming others, is stronger than any physical force in the universe.
Dyer, Wayne
You've got to watch your mind all the time or you'll awaken and find a strange picture on your press.
Buckley, Lord
Inner peace can be reached only when we practice forgiveness. Forgiveness is letting go of the past, and is therefore the means for correcting our misperceptions.
Jampolsky, Gerald G.
Your mind is what makes everything else work.
Abdul-Jabbar, Kareem
The human head is bigger than the globe. It conceives itself as containing more. It can think and rethink itself and ourselves from any desired point outside the gravitational pull of the earth. It starts by writing one thing and later reads itself as something else. The human head is monstrous.
Grass, Gunther
It is the mind that makes one wise or ignorant, bound or emancipated.
Ramakrishna, Sri
The hand is the cutting edge of the mind.
Bronowski, Jacob
Everything is nothing. Everything is all. All is one. One is inconceivable, infinite. Therefore it is nothing. Everything is matter. Matter is electricity. Electricity is invisible, intangible. Therefore it is nothing. Therefore, everything is nothing. Atoms are made up of electrons and protons. (Protons are also nothing) Fifty billion electrons placed side to side in a straight line would stretch across the diameter of the period at the end of this sentence. Protons are heavier and take up less space. Such an idea is incapable of absorption by the human mind.
Lardner, John
Iron rusts from disuse, stagnant water loses its purity and in cold weather becomes frozen; even so does inaction sap the vigors of the mind.
Da Vinci, Leonardo
It is now a generally accepted and scientifically well supported view that subliminal perception does occur-that people are capable of receiving and responding to information presented to them at levels below the threshold of conscious recognition.
Phillips, Maureen
There is nothing so disobedient as an undisciplined mind, and there is nothing so obedient as a disciplined mind.
Buddha
It is only through your conscious mind that you can reach the subconscious. Your conscious mind is the porter at the door, the watchman at the gate. It is to the conscious mind that the subconscious looks for all its impressions.
Collier, Robert
Prosperity begins with a state of mind.
Minds, like bodies, will fall into a pimpled, ill-conditioned state from mere excess of comfort.
Dickens, Charles
'Tis the mind that makes the body rich.
Shakespeare, William
The wavering mind is but a base possession.
Euripides
Craftiness is a quality in the mind and a vice in the character.
Dubay, S.
Not Chaos, not the darkest pit of lowest Erebus, nor aught of blinder vacancy, scooped out by help of dreams --can breed such fear and awe as fall upon us often when we look into our Minds, into the Mind of Man.
Wordsworth, William
Vain, very vain is my search to find; that happiness which only centers in the mind.
Goldsmith, Oliver
We cannot see things that stare us in the face until the hour comes that the mind is ripened.
Emerson, Ralph Waldo
The mind, like the dyer's hand, is colored by what it holds.
